Making hash again. 2 ounces of aphid infested bud. Removed all the fan leaves and left most of the sugar leaves.

When manicured it's a good smoke but I don't have that kind of time. These plants were badly attacked by aphids and scale so it's either manicure or run 'em through the hash bags.

From what I've seen the bags filter out the insects with the 73 micron always the best hash.

The 45 & 25 are mainly broken trichs and work well for hair straightener rosin. Made a small amount yesterday and still puffing it and I got my neighbor toasted earlier.

I haven't pressed it yet, just fill the pipe. I'll definitely be making more rosin.
